Plateaus of Freedom

- Nationality, Culture, and State Security in Canada, 1940-1960

About Plateaus of Freedom

The security and cultural policy measures examined here, from the RCMP investigations at the National Film Board that led to numerous firings, to the harassment of the extraordinary African-American singer and Soviet sympathizer Paul Robeson, 'attest to the fragility and the enduring power of art to effect social change'.
